Regular price £5.36
Sale price £5.36 Regular price
Regular price £110.00
Sale price £110.00 Regular price
Regular price £4.81
Sale price £4.81 Regular price
Regular price £42.90
Sale price £42.90 Regular price
Regular price £4.50
Sale price £4.50 Regular price
Regular price £25.98
Sale price £25.98 Regular price
Regular price £25.98
Sale price £25.98 Regular price
Regular price £13.98
Sale price £13.98 Regular price
Regular price £10.20
Sale price £10.20 Regular price
Regular price £13.98
Sale price £13.98 Regular price
Regular price £10.20
Sale price £10.20 Regular price
Regular price £15.49
Sale price £15.49 Regular price
« 1 24 25 26 27 28 76 »